The recent introduction of very fast spinning MAS systems has led to a multitude of new and fascinating experiments in solid state NMR, opening up a new world of spin manipulation. For the first time, typical rotation periods are actually shorter than cycle times in the NMR experiment.
Bruker BioSpin introduces a new MAS system to expand the range of spinning rates offered with our proven solids probes. The new 1.3 mm MAS system is capable of rotating at up to 70 kHz. (In addition a 1.8 mm MAS probe is available, offered through a collaboration with Ago Samoson, Estonia).
The 1.3 mm MAS system delivers:
- Rotation frequencies of up to 70 kHz
- Strong B1 fields
- Easy handling
- An ideal probe for methods development
